The 1N5922BPE3/TR8 belongs to the category of Zener diodes.
It is commonly used for voltage regulation and protection in electronic circuits.
The 1N5922BPE3/TR8 is typically available in a DO-41 package.
It is usually supplied in reels with a quantity specified by the manufacturer.
The 1N5922BPE3/TR8 Zener diode has two pins, anode, and cathode, which are identified by the markings on the device or datasheet.
The Zener diode operates in the reverse-biased mode, allowing it to conduct when the voltage across its terminals exceeds the Zener voltage. This characteristic enables it to regulate voltage and protect other components in the circuit.
The 1N5922BPE3/TR8 is widely used in various applications such as: - Voltage regulators - Overvoltage protection circuits - Power supplies - Signal clamping circuits
